Output 570583df0630b7013594662c4ff6c4e048537ef7572b88c7682ba4dcb7ca5626:2

value
890762
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 426b91000a9fc95fe1bd0bd36e6ea8a8fbce27f9 OP_EQUALVERIFY OP_CHECKSIG
address
174CTWLTP6zXGmhFfKTDnpzsFp2Dqma3Zf
transaction
570583df0630b7013594662c4ff6c4e048537ef7572b88c7682ba4dcb7ca5626
spent
true